

Urban and Regional Planning specialization can be defined as an architectural discipline in which students specialize in organizing cities, distributing housing, industrial areas, service facilities, institutional facilities, and more.
Urban and regional planners focus on several aspects when studying this specialization, including social, environmental, and economic factors, as well as transportation, electricity, water networks, and more.
As for those wondering, what does an urban planner do? They have plenty of job opportunities, but the most prominent ones are in governmental institutions such as ministries and municipalities.

Documents Required for Application and Registration:
1- High School Certificate (Translated into Turkish or English)
2- High School Transcript (All Grades) (Translated into Turkish or English)
3- A Copy of the Passport
4- YÖS, SAT, ACT etc. Exam Result (if any)
5- A Personal Photo
6- Valid English Language Certificate (For English Programs / if any)
7- Turkish Language Certificate C1 (For Turkish Programs / if any)
8- Equivalency Certificate / Denklik (During Registration)
Important Notes:
- Since applications are done electronically, documents must be prepared in PDF format, and after obtaining admission, registration at the university is done in person or through a power of attorney and with the original documents.
- The high school certificate and transcripts (all years of secondary school) must be attested by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s in your country.
- Documents must be translated into Turkish by a translator accredited to the Embassy of the Republic of Turkey in your country or by a translator accredited to the Notary Public in Turkey. Otherwise, the translation will not be accepted.
